A manhunt is under way after a man was left seriously injured in a brutal kidnapping in Sydney’s west.

Authorities were called to a car park on Woodville Road in Villawood about 6.50am today and arrived to find a 29-year-old man with stab wounds in the back of a Toyota sedan.

He was then tied up and put in the back of the Camry.

A woman who heard the man’s screams found him and called triple zero.

He was put on a stretcher and taken to hospital in a serious condition, but he has since stabilised.

The offenders still have not been located 

A crime scene has been established and an investigation is ongoing.

The Camry has been taken for forensic testing. Police are investigating whether the incident is linked to Sydney’s underworld.
